Jaden Going Under

We first noticed Molloscum on Jaden almost a year ago.  He had a couple on his hip/ upper legs.  Last summer we had them taken care of, or so we thought.  But only a couple weeks after getting them scraped off, they came back and really seemed to multiply like crazy!  I felt like the scraping had spread them.  After only a short while he had about 50 on both legs now, behind his knee, on his ankles, they were definitely spreading!  So after going to a different Dermatologist, and getting another opinion on how to take care of them, we had them burned off on Thursday!  Since he had so many he had to go to outpatient surgery and get put out for the procedure.  And since he was being put under, he couldn't have anything in his stomach from midnight on.  We knew it would be a long time with nothing to eat so the night before, Christian got him up right before midnight to have a sandwich! :) (During our morning family prayer he said "And I can't eat breakfast or lunch today and that's silly.")    He was pretty hungry most of the morning, but was a good sport about it all.  Here is a video right before we took off to the hospital.
